Understanding the Basics of Plinko
At its heart, plinko is a vertical board filled with rows of pegs. Players release a puck from the top, and it bounces its way down, randomly deflecting off the pegs. At the bottom of the board are various slots, each associated with a different prize multiplier. The potential payout is determined by which slot the puck ultimately lands in. The game’s inherent randomness makes each drop unpredictable and contributes significantly to its engaging nature. This is what sets it apart from games demanding intricate strategies.
The multipliers assigned to each slot typically increase towards the center, offering the potential for larger wins. However, these high-multiplier slots are generally smaller and, therefore, harder to hit. Lower-multiplier slots are wider, providing a higher probability of landing the puck, but resulting in smaller payouts. This creates a compelling risk-reward dynamic that keeps players coming back for more. The excitement comes from witnessing the unpredictable path of the puck and hoping for a fortunate landing.
Different platforms might offer variations in the board layout, peg density, and multiplier amounts. Some variations introduce leveling systems or bonus features, adding further layers of complexity. However, the fundamental principle – a puck dropping through a peg-filled board – remains consistent. The payout percentage (RTP) varies across different plinko implementations, so examining this factor is crucial before engaging in gameplay.
The Role of Randomness and Probability
While plinko appears entirely random, it’s fundamentally governed by probability. Each peg presents the puck with a 50/50 chance of deflecting left or right. However, with each subsequent bounce, the potential outcomes multiply, creating a complex cascade of probabilities. Although predicting the exact path of the puck is impossible, understanding the principles of probability can inform your understanding of the game’s potential outcomes. The more pegs the puck encounters, the more dispersed the possible landing spots become.
The placement of multipliers plays a significant role in the game’s overall payout structure. Operators strategically position higher multipliers in more difficult-to-reach slots, creating a dynamic that balances risk and reward. Analyzing the board layout and understanding where the highest multipliers are located can help players make informed decisions about their stake sizes. However, it’s crucial to remember that chance remains the dominant factor in determining the outcome.
Modern plinko games often utilize random number generators (RNGs) to ensure fairness and transparency. These RNGs are algorithms that produce unpredictable sequences of numbers, guaranteeing that each drop is independent and unbiased. A reputable platform will prominently display its RNG certification, indicating that the game has been independently audited for fairness. Understanding and verifying the fairness of the RNG is a critical aspect of responsible plinko gambling.

Responsible Gaming and Plinko
As with any form of gambling, responsible gaming practices are paramount when playing plinko. It’s essential to set financial limits, both in terms of time and money, and to never gamble with funds that you cannot afford to lose. Treat the game as a source of entertainment and avoid the temptation to chase losses. Recognize the signs of problem gambling and seek help if you believe you may be developing a gambling addiction.
Several resources are available to assist individuals struggling with gambling addiction. Organizations like Gamblers Anonymous and the National Council on Problem Gambling offer support, guidance, and resources for those seeking help. Remember, it’s okay to ask for assistance, and seeking help is a sign of strength, not weakness. Maintaining a healthy relationship with gambling requires self-awareness and responsible behavior.
